管组连接方式对空冷冷凝器传热影响的研究

摘    要:本文通过对空冷冷凝器的试验研究,说明不同管组连接方式对空冷冷凝器的传热有一定的影响。试验表明,对三排空冷冷凝器采用两进一出(即两路并一路)的管组连接方式是一种较好的方式,在相同参数条件下比三路并联的管组连接方式冷凝器的传热系数约提高10%左右。

关 键 词:空气冷却  冷凝器  传热  管组连接
